Karolina Muchova

Current Form
Last week, Muchova showcased impressive skills in Beijing. She confidently advanced to the finals, notably defeating the world’s second-ranked player Aryna Sabalenka. It seemed the title was within her grasp, but in the final against Coco Gauff, she was unrecognizable and couldn’t match the American's game, losing 1-6, 3-6. Notably, in the Chinese capital, Carolina secured six victories, not dropping a single set in five of those matches.
Professional Attributes
Muchova is a versatile tennis player with a comprehensive technical repertoire and virtually no weak spots in her game. She knows when to seize the moment for a fierce attack, possesses a powerful first serve, and executes well at the net.
Current Tour Stats
Following an injury that kept her out of the first half of the season, Muchova has achieved 18 wins in just a few months, with only eight losses. However, her hard court statistics are slightly less impressive at +12 -3.

Moyuka Uchijima

Current Form
Last week in Beijing, Uchida advanced one round before losing to Linette with scores of 4-6, 6-4, 3-6. In Wuhan, the Japanese player competed in two qualifying matches, winning against Gao Xinyu 7-5, 7-6 and Gadeki 7-5, 6-4. It's clear that even against less formidable opponents, Moyuka faced challenges.
Professional Attributes
Moyuka is not known for her exceptional physical prowess and lacks a powerful serve. She relies heavily on her baseline play and earns points through her return game. Notably, Uchida has impressive foot speed, allowing her to reach many balls at the back of the court.
Current Tour Statistics
The 23-year-old currently ranks 63rd in the world and is having one of the best seasons of her career. On hard courts, she boasts 24 wins and 10 losses. It's important to note that many of her achievements have come in less prestigious tournaments or during qualifying rounds.
